Ephedrine Hydrochloride
Its a stimulant, similar to amphetamine, if taken in large doses it can make you feel euphoric, and an increase in endurance and stamina will be observed. It also acts as an appetite supressant.
Side effects include raised blood pressure, increased heart rate, nausia, vomiting, bad temper, insomnia, dry mouth, and strange one this, a cold feeling in the tips of your fingers and toes!
This drug is not a steroid, but if you use it with a course of steroids the side effects mentioned above will be accelerated.

Ephedrine: once used as a bronchodilator, now mainly as a decongestant. Not used as much now because of it's effect on the heart, (speeds it up, similar to adrenaline, or epinephrine).
Overdose danger rating: medium.
Dependence rating: low,
Prescription needed: no
Do not use if you have a history of:
long term kidney probs,
heart disease,
high blood pressure,
diabetes,
overactive thyroid,
glaucoma,
urinary difficulties,
or you are taking other medication, in which case consult pharmacist.
Can cause: anxiety, restlessness, confusion, dry mouth, tremor, cold hands, urinary difficulties, palpitations/chest pain.
Avoid driving/hazardous work until you see what effect this drug has on you.
In case of overdose, notify your doctor immediately.
